Position Summary:
In this role, you will be integral to managing parts ordering and supply chain processes for new model trials. Key responsibilities include:
- Daily Management: Oversee the ordering and supply chain management of trial parts from approximately 300 suppliers across North America and internationally.
- Parts Ordering Management: Perform calculations and system inputs to facilitate accurate and timely ordering of trial parts.
- Supplier Management: Monitor supplier responses and shipping schedules, addressing any deviations and ensuring adherence to requirements.
- Supply Chain Management: Collaborate with contractors to manage inventory and ensure smooth movement of parts through the supply chain.
- Condition Reporting: Generate comprehensive and dynamic reports that communicate the status of trial parts ordering for key project phases and milestones.
- Coordination: Coordinate with internal & external stakeholders to ensure resources and deliverables are aligned with project requirements.
